Transaction 1a40b981f48e1526f06e1d52c83d7bb429f9187f80f1f5f66051bca374d2b22a

106 Input
2 Outputs
  • 1a40b981f48e1526f06e1d52c83d7bb429f9187f80f1f5f66051bca374d2b22a:0
  • value  12089
    address  3538uNH7Brj4KvermREHk99PHDQDjdpW2Z
  • 1a40b981f48e1526f06e1d52c83d7bb429f9187f80f1f5f66051bca374d2b22a:1
  • value  90000000
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d